﻿body
{
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:x-small;
}


/* commented backslash hack v2 \*/
body, html
{
	height:100%;
	padding:0px;
	margin:0px;

}
/* end hack */

html
{
	height:100%;
}

h1
{
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:small;
	font-weight:bold;
}

h2
{
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:x-small;
	font-weight:bold;
}

h3
{
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:xx-small;
	font-weight:bold;
}

h3 a
{
	text-decoration:none;
	color:Black;
}

.redLink
{
	color:red;
	text-decoration:none;
	font-weight:bold;
	font-size:x-small; 
}

.newsBox
{
	width:386px;
	border:solid 2px beige;
	margin-top:10px;
	padding:5px;
}

p
{
	font-size:x-small;
}


.holdingTable
{
	height:100%;
	width:100%;
	padding:0px;
	border:none 0 black;
}


.homePageCol1
{
	vertical-align:top;
	height:100%;
}

.homePageCol2
{
	vertical-align:top;
	height:100%;
}

.col1
{
	background-color:#fdd02d;
	vertical-align:top;
	height:100%;
}

.col2
{
	background-color:#fecd66;
	vertical-align:top;
	height:100%;
}

.col3
{
	background-color:#f8981d;
	vertical-align:top;
	height:100%;
}

.col3Spacer
{
	width:140px;
	height:30px;
	clear:both;
	display:block;
	background-color:#f8981d;
}

.contentArea
{
	vertical-align:top;
	width:100%;
	height:100%;
	background-color:#fce4c1;

}

.contentAreaPadding
{
	padding:25px 20px 20px 20px;
}

.leftMenu
{
	width:140px;
	text-align:left;
	border-bottom:solid 1px #fecd66;
}

.leftMenuItem
{
	border-left:solid 5px #f8981d;
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:xx-small;
	font-weight:bold;
	border-top:solid 1px #fecd66;
	color:White;
	background-color:#f8981d;
	width:140px;
	height:40px;
	text-align:left;
	/*text-transform:lowercase;*/
	vertical-align:inherit;
}

.leftMenuItemHover
{
	border-left:solid 5px #f8981d;
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:xx-small;
	font-weight:bold;
	border-top:solid 1px #fecd66;
	color:#fecd66;
	background-color:#f8981d;
	width:140px;
	height:40px;
	text-align:left;
	/*text-transform:lowercase;*/
	vertical-align:inherit;
}

.leftMenuItemSelected
{
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:xx-small;
	font-weight:bold;
	color:#fecd66;
	background-color:#f8981d;
	border-top:solid 1px #fecd66;
	width:140px;
	height:40px;
	text-align:left;
	/*text-transform:lowercase;*/
	vertical-align:inherit;
}

.label
{
	vertical-align:top;
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:x-small;
	width:10em;
	display:block;
	padding:2;
}

.input
{
	vertical-align:top;
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:x-small;
	width:20em;
	margin:2px;
}

.inputButton
{
	margin:2px;
	background-color:Black;
	vertical-align:top;
	color:Silver;
	border-style:solid;
	border-width:thin;
	border-color:Silver;
	font-family: Helevetica, Verdana, Arial, sans serif;
	font-size:x-small;
	width:100px;
}

.addressBox
{
	border:solid 1px black;
	padding:5px;
	background-color:White;
}

.freephoneBox
{
	border:solid 1px black;
	margin-top:20px;
	margin-bottom:20px;
	background-color:White;
	font-weight:bold;
	color:#fecd66;
	padding:5px;
}

